This book while very educational in the ways of racism and feminism, it is also rich with symbolism. WebbHistorical Context of Their Eyes Were Watching God. Following the Emancipation Proclamation in 1863, many all-black towns began to emerge in the South in the United States, and were soon incorporated into the nation officially.
